Corporate Clinical Nurse Consultant - NICU & Pediatric Services (FT 7:00am-3:30pm)
University Health KC(3 months ago)
About this role
As a Corporate Clinical Nurse Consultant, you’ll play a pivotal role in shaping nursing excellence across the organization, acting as an educator, facilitator, consultant, and change agent. You’ll empower nurses and clinical staff with the skills and knowledge to deliver top-tier care while collaborating closely with unit leaders to influence a culture of professional growth and lifelong learning.
Required Skills
- Clinical Consulting
- Education Programs
- Coaching
- Team Building
- Quality Improvement
Qualifications
- Graduate of an accredited nursing program
- Master’s degree in Nursing
- Active Registered Nurse license (Missouri)
- BCLS certification
- 5–7 years of clinical experience
